Quest 13: Beginner's protection from attacks by your fellow players. You can see how long this protection lasts by adding the code [#0] to your profile."

Order: Write the code [#0] into your profile. -- "Well done! Now everyone can see what a great warrior you are."

Your reward: Wood 120 Clay 200 Iron 140 Crop 100

Note: it is reccomended that you do NOT keep the bird on your profile until Beginers protection ends, (you can still put it on for the quest, just take it off immediatly) because when people raid, they look to see when you are out of BP. if youve got a friendly little bird telling them exactly when they can attack. it will not help you.

Choosing not to do Quests 

When asked if you would like to do quests and you select no, after confirming you are presented with this table by the questmaster.

So you can instantly claim 1 days Travian Plus and 15 Gold and can collect the amounts of each resource shown every 10 hours. Note that once a timer decreases to zero the next timer does not start until you collect the resources from the questmaster.

Drawbacks Edit Drawbacks section

One of the main drawbacks of choosing not to do the quests, is that if you don't know what to do, you could get very lost.
